The difficult transformation of a forced constitutional agreement into actual government policy. The Democratic Centre Union and its defunct Law on the Statute of Schools (LOECE) of 1980

<p>Under Franco’s Regime, private education, which was managed almost<br />completely by the church, underwent considerable development in comparison<br />to public education. With the arrival of democracy, the conservatives were willing<br />to concede to some minimal change...
